BEVERIDGE, CHARLES E. / ROCHELEAU, PAUL. Frederick Law Olmsted: designing the American landscape. Charles E. Beveridge and Paul Rocheleau ; edited and designed by David Larkin. New York: Universe Publishing, 1998, revised edition, 239pp., . Traces the life of the influential landscape architect, and looks at his designs for public parks. - CONTENTS: The years of preparation -- The art of landscape design -- Parks and park systems -- Residential communities -- Academic campuses and residential institutions -- Designing for domesticity -- The collaboration with H. H. Richardson -- The United States Capitol grounds -- Scenic preservation -- Landscape architecture for the semiarid American west -- Biltmore Estate -- The ongoing legacy. 9780789302281 ISBN 0789302284 23.20.

Frederick Law Olmsted (1822-1903) designed America's most beloved parks and landscapes of the past century--New York's Central Park, Brooklyn's Prospect Park, the U.S. Capitol grounds, the Biltmore Estate, and many others. From the authors and photographer of the definitive book on Olmsted comes this condensed edition presenting the breadth of Olmsted's work in expansive, beautiful color photographs. The engaging text illuminates Olmsted's role as an indefatigable social resource. Very nice clean, tight copy free of any marks.

The seventh volume of the Papers of Frederick Law Olmsted presents the record of his last years of residence in New York City. It includes reports on the design of Riverside and Morningside parks and Tompkins Square in Manhattan, as well as his comprehensive plan for the street system and rapid transit routes of the Bronx. It records his continuing work on Central Park and presents his final retrospective statement, The Spoils of the Park. In addition, volume seven contains an annotated version of the journal in which Olmsted recorded instances of political maneuvering and patronage politics in the years before his dismissal from the New York parks department in 1878. Later documents chronicle the early stages of his planning of the Boston park system--the Back Bay Fens, Arnold Arboretum, and Riverway. Other major commissions, each with its own political complications, were the grounds of the U.S. Capitol, the completion of the new state capitol in Albany, the designing of a park on Mount Royal in Montreal, and construction of the park system of Buffalo, New York. The volume also presents Olmsted's commentary on issues of the times including federal Reconstruction policy and civil-service reform. Record # 379252.
